Add 40/2 and 90/10
1st number: 20 0/2, 2nd number: 9 0/10
40/2 + 90/10 is 29/1.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 2 and 10 is 10
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 10 - For the 1st fraction, since 2 × 5 = 10,
40/2 = 40 × 5/2 × 5 = 200/10 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 10 × 1 = 10,
90/10 = 90 × 1/10 × 1 = 90/10 - Add the two like fractions:
200/10 + 90/10 = 200 + 90/10 = 290/10 - 290/10 simplified gives 29/1
- So, 40/2 + 90/10 = 29/1
